Will a faulty thermal fuse prevent a clothes dryer from turning on or does it just prevent the heater from working?

A faulty thermal fuse will prevent the clothes dryer from turning on altogether. It acts as a safety mechanism that shuts off power to the dryer if it overheats, so if it's faulty, the entire dryer won't function.

What is the function of the thermal fuse in an LG dryer and how does it contribute to the overall safety and performance of the appliance?

The thermal fuse in an LG dryer is a safety device that shuts off the dryer if it overheats. This helps prevent fires and protects the dryer from damage. It contributes to the overall safety and performance of the appliance by ensuring that it operates within safe temperature limits, reducing the risk of accidents and extending the lifespan of the dryer.


Why does my dryer keep blowing the thermal fuse?

Your dryer may keep blowing the thermal fuse due to a clogged vent, overheating, or a malfunctioning heating element. It is important to address the root cause to prevent further issues.

How do you stop your washer dryer fuse from blowing?

If a dryer is really not good to begin with, nothing you can do can stop it from getting damaged. But one way to prevent the dryer fuse from blowing is by ensuring that it is hooked to the right connection. Make sure the voltage is right. Avoid overloading the electricity socket. Clean the lint screen as well. If lint gets in the way of proper air exhaustion inside the dryer, it might overheat.


Why is my dryer outlet not working?

Your dryer outlet may not be working due to a tripped circuit breaker, a blown fuse, a faulty outlet, or a problem with the dryer itself. It is recommended to check these potential issues and consult a professional if needed.
